Sioux Lookout OPP Busy Over The Weekend

A busy weekend for Provincial Police in Sioux Lookout, as officers were involved with 70-occurrences.
On Friday afternoon, police stopped a driver heading southbound on Highway 72, following reports that the vehicle was all over the road.
Officers found the man was under nearly three times the legal limit and he has been charged with impaired driving.
That same day, police stopped a vehicle on Front Street and learned that the driver had a suspended licence.
He has been charged with driving while under suspension.
Saturday morning, OPP saw a man walking around who was known to be under curfew.
He was arrested and charged with breach of his release conditions.
Sunday morning, police charged a man following reports of a disturbance at a local hotel.
The man provided a false name to police, and was found to be under release conditions.
